Parking brake break-inParking brake break-in  - Maintenance - Mitsubishi Lancer Owner's Manual - Mitsubishi Lancer

Break-in the parking brake linings whenever the brake performance of the parking brake is insufficient or whenever the parking brake linings and/or discs are replaced, in order to assure the best brake performance.

This procedure is described in the vehicle service manual and can be carried out by a MITSUBISHI MOTORS Authorized Service Point.
